Monday, 27 January 2014, Strasbourg

Assembly delegation at the January session of the parliamentary assembly of the council of europe 

The President of the Assembly as well as Mmbers of the Working Bodies of the Assembly, i.e. the Committees were being elected on the first day of the January Session of the Parliamentary Assembly of the Council of Europe, which started today and will last until 31 January 2014 in Strasbourg.

With 165 votes, Ms. Anne Braseur, from Luxemburg, candidate of the Liberals and Democrats Alliance, was elected in the first round of voting as President of the Assembly, while the opponent, Mr. Robert Walter from the Group of European Democratic Parties won 125 votes. 

The Committees were established at this Session as well, and Chairs Deputy Chairs and Members thereof were elected.

The Head of the Macedonian Delegation of the Parliamentary Assembly of the Council of Europe, Mr. Aleksandar Nikoloski was elected as Deputy Chair of the Monitoring Commission and the Member of the Delegation, Mr. Igor Ivanovski was elected as member of MC

The Members of the Monitoring Committee unlike other Working Bodies where the Delegation of the Assembly of the Republic of Macedonia proposes Members are proposed by the Biro of PACE on the basis of the candidatures proposed by the political groups through the application of the D'Hondt method.

The position Vice President of the Committee is considered as success of the state
